Number of Channels
When it comes to soundbars, the number of channels can greatly impact the overall audio experience. A 2.1 channel system, for example, includes two front channels and a subwoofer, while a 5.1 channel system includes five full-range channels and a subwoofer. If you’re looking for a more immersive experience, a system with more channels may be the way to go. However, it’s also important to consider the size of your room and the type of content you’ll be watching. If you have a smaller room, a 2.1 channel system may be sufficient, while a larger room may require a more robust system.
As you consider the number of channels, think about how you plan to use your soundbar. If you’ll be watching a lot of movies or playing video games, a system with more channels may be a good choice. On the other hand, if you’ll primarily be listening to music or watching TV shows, a simpler system may be sufficient. It’s also worth considering the type of satellite speakers included with the system. Some soundbars come with small, wireless satellite speakers that can be placed around the room, while others may have larger, more traditional speakers. Be sure to consider the size and type of speakers, as well as the number of channels, when making your decision.

What are soundbars with wireless satellite speakers and how do they work?
Soundbars with wireless satellite speakers are home theater systems that typically consist of a main soundbar and separate satellite speakers that can be placed around the room. The main soundbar usually contains the main speakers, amplifier, and sometimes a subwoofer, while the satellite speakers are designed to provide a more immersive listening experience by adding surround sound to the mix. These systems are designed to be easy to set up and use, and they often come with wireless connectivity options like Bluetooth or Wi-Fi, making it easy to stream music or connect to your TV.
The way these systems work is that the main soundbar connects to your TV or other device, and then wirelessly transmits the audio signal to the satellite speakers. This allows you to place the satellite speakers anywhere in the room, without having to worry about running cables. The result is a more immersive and engaging listening experience, with sound coming from all directions. Many soundbars with wireless satellite speakers also come with features like Dolby Atmos or DTS:X, which can further enhance the audio experience. Overall, soundbars with wireless satellite speakers are a great option for anyone looking to upgrade their home theater system without breaking the bank or dealing with a lot of complicated setup.

What is the difference between a soundbar with wireless satellite speakers and a traditional home theater system?
A soundbar with wireless satellite speakers and a traditional home theater system are two different types of audio systems that can provide a great listening experience, but they have some key differences. A traditional home theater system typically consists of a separate amplifier, speakers, and subwoofer, and requires a lot of setup and configuration to get everything working together. A soundbar with wireless satellite speakers, on the other hand, is a more compact and self-contained system that is designed to be easy to set up and use.
One of the main advantages of a soundbar with wireless satellite speakers is its convenience and ease of use. These systems are often plug-and-play, and can be set up in a matter of minutes. They’re also usually more compact and take up less space than traditional home theater systems, making them a great option for smaller rooms or apartments. Traditional home theater systems, on the other hand, can provide a more customized and tailored listening experience, since you can choose each component separately and configure the system to your exact specifications. However, they can also be more expensive and require more setup and configuration, which can be a drawback for some users.

How do I set up and install a soundbar with wireless satellite speakers?
Setting up and installing a soundbar with wireless satellite speakers is usually a straightforward process that can be completed in a matter of minutes. The first step is to unpack the soundbar and satellite speakers, and place them in the desired location. Next, you’ll need to connect the soundbar to your TV using an HDMI cable, and then power on the soundbar and satellite speakers. Most soundbars will automatically detect the satellite speakers and connect to them wirelessly, but you may need to enter a code or press a button to complete the pairing process.
Once the soundbar and satellite speakers are connected, you can start adjusting the settings and features to your liking. This may include adjusting the volume, switching between different audio modes, and accessing features like voice control or streaming music from your phone or tablet. Many soundbars also come with a remote control or mobile app that allows you to adjust the settings and features from across the room. If you’re having trouble setting up or installing your soundbar, it’s a good idea to consult the user manual or contact the manufacturer’s customer support team for assistance. With a little patience and practice, you’ll be enjoying great sound from your soundbar with wireless satellite speakers in no time.
